图书介绍
Java项目教程PDF|Epub|txt|kindle电子书版本网盘下载
![Java项目教程](https://www.shukui.net/cover/31/30652518.jpg)
- 邱伟江,陆萍主编 著
- 出版社: 北京:清华大学出版社
- ISBN:9787302272908
- 出版时间:2012
- 标注页数:303页
- 文件大小:112MB
- 文件页数:315页
- 主题词:JAVA语言-程序设计-高等职业教育-教材
PDF下载
下载说明
Java项目教程PDF格式电子书版下载
下载的文件为RAR压缩包。需要使用解压软件进行解压得到PDF格式图书。建议使用BT下载工具Free Download Manager进行下载,简称FDM(免费,没有广告,支持多平台)。本站资源全部打包为BT种子。所以需要使用专业的BT下载软件进行下载。如BitComet qBittorrent uTorrent等BT下载工具。迅雷目前由于本站不是热门资源。不推荐使用!后期资源热门了。安装了迅雷也可以迅雷进行下载!
(文件页数 要大于 标注页数,上中下等多册电子书除外)
注意:本站所有压缩包均有解压码: 点击下载压缩包解压工具
图书目录
第1章 NetBeans项目开发入门1
1.1 问题的提出1
1.2 问题的分析2
1.3 创建“员工信息管理系统”应用程序2
1.3.1 创建NetBeans项目2
1.3.2 新建EmployeeSalaryDetailFrame.java窗体文件5
1.3.3 设计EmployeeSalaryDetailFrame.java的界面6
1.3.4 设置各组件的属性7
1.3.5 编写各组件的事件响应代码11
1.4 保存和运行应用程序14
1.4.1 保存程序14
1.4.2 运行、调试程序15
课堂实训16
本章小结17
练习题17
第2章 实现系统多媒体启动效果19
2.1 问题的提出19
2.2 问题的分析20
2.3 创建多窗体应用程序20
2.3.1 打开项目,添加欢迎窗体与登录窗体20
2.3.2 编写代码实现窗体的切换21
2.3.3 设置启动窗体23
2.4 在程序中加入Flash文件23
2.4.1 功能分析23
2.4.2 窗口设计24
2.4.3 嵌入Flash24
2.5 在程序中加入音乐27
2.5.1 背景知识27
2.5.2 程序实现28
课堂实训28
本章小结30
练习题30
第3章 在程序中使用变量32
3.1 问题的提出32
3.2 问题的分析34
3.3 界面设计34
3.3.1 使用的组件介绍34
3.3.2 创建窗体界面35
3.3.3 更改组件变量名与设置属性36
3.4 代码实现39
3.5 Java语言基础42
3.5.1 标识符和保留字42
3.5.2 数据类型43
3.5.3 变量和常量43
3.5.4 运算符45
3.5.5 表达式49
课堂实训51
本章小结55
练习题55
第4章 在程序中使用分支结构57
4.1 问题的提出57
4.2 问题的分析58
4.3 分支语句的运用59
4.3.1 分支语句的引入59
4.3.2 分支语句在程序中的运用60
4.4 分支语句64
4.4.1 if语句65
4.4.2 if...else...语句66
4.4.3 if...else嵌套使用66
4.4.4 if...else if语句68
4.4.5 switch语句69
课堂实训71
本章小结77
练习题77
第5章 在程序中使用数组和循环结构79
5.1 问题的提出79
5.2 问题的分析80
5.3 while循环80
5.4 do...while循环81
5.5 for循环语句84
5.6 循环的嵌套88
5.7 跳转语句88
5.8 一维数组89
5.8.1 数组的定义89
5.8.2 数组的建立与初始化90
5.8.3 数组元素的引用90
5.9 二维数组92
5.10 控件数组93
5.11 员工信息管理系统主界面中的控件数组96
课堂实训96
本章小结103
练习题103
第6章 在程序中使用类和面向对象概念105
6.1 问题的提出105
6.2 问题的分析106
6.3 类和类对象106
6.3.1 面向对象的基本概念106
6.3.2 类的定义与使用109
6.4 类的继承118
6.4.1 定义子类118
6.4.2 子类的初始化119
6.4.3 成员覆盖123
6.5 抽象类、接口与包124
6.5.1 抽象类124
6.5.2 接口126
6.5.3 包128
6.6 类及类成员的修饰符130
6.7 员工信息管理系统中涉及的类134
课堂实训135
本章小结138
练习题138
第7章 Java数据结构143
7.1 问题的提出143
7.2 问题的分析144
7.3 Java数据结构144
7.4 Collection接口和Iterator接口145
7.4.1 Collection接口145
7.4.2 Iterator接口146
7.5 List接口147
7.6 Map接口149
7.7 Set接口151
7.8 泛型153
7.9 “员工信息管理系统”中集合的应用154
课堂实训155
本章小结157
练习题158
第8章 程序中的异常处理159
8.1 问题的提出159
8.2 问题的分析159
8.3 异常类的结构定义和分类160
8.3.1 异常处理的基本形式160
8.3.2 异常处理的基本结构162
8.3.3 异常类的家族163
8.4 多重catch语句块164
8.4.1 使用多重catch语句块捕获多个异常164
8.4.2 利用异常继承关系设计多重继承166
8.4.3 finally子句168
8.5 利用throws设计异常链169
8.6 员工信息管理系统中异常的应用170
课堂实训171
本章小结173
练习题173
第9章 使用复杂组件创建和丰富程序界面174
9.1 问题的提出174
9.2 问题的分析175
9.3 部门管理界面的实现175
9.3.1 功能概述175
9.3.2 窗体设计176
9.3.3 程序实现177
9.4 发放薪资界面的实现181
9.4.1 功能概述181
9.4.2 界面设计182
9.4.3 程序实现183
9.5 主界面的实现188
9.5.1 功能概述188
9.5.2 界面设计189
9.5.3 程序实现191
9.6 GUI简介192
9.6.1 AWT与swing192
9.6.2 事件处理193
9.7 高级swing组件介绍195
9.7.1 列表框控件195
9.7.2 表格控件197
9.7.3 树控件199
9.7.4 消息框控件201
9.7.5 文件对话框控件202
9.8 综合实例204
课堂实训206
本章小结209
练习题209
第10章 建立文本输入/输出程序211
10.1 问题的提出211
10.2 输入/输出类212
10.2.1 字节流InputStream类和OutputStream类212
10.2.2 字符流Reader类和Writer类213
10.3 标准输入/输出213
10.4 文件的顺序访问214
10.4.1 字节流中的具体类215
10.4.2 字符流中的具体类222
10.4.3 文件的随机访问227
10.5 目录和文件管理229
10.5.1 目录管理230
10.5.2 文件管理230
课堂实训233
本章小结234
练习题234
第11章 JDBC数据库应用235
11.1 问题的提出235
11.2 问题的分析235
11.3 添加ODBC数据源236
11.4 JDBC驱动的加载与连接237
11.4.1 JDBC驱动的基本结构237
11.4.2 加载JDBC驱动程序238
11.4.3 创建数据库连接239
11.5 使用JDBC进行数据库检索240
11.5.1 创建Statement对象并执行查询240
11.5.2 JDBC资源管理与异常处理241
11.5.3 ResultSet结果集的应用241
11.6 使用JDBC更新数据243
11.6.1 使用executeUpdate()执行数据更新操作243
11.6.2 JDBC事务处理246
11.7 员工信息管理系统中的DbUtil类248
课堂实训249
本章小结255
练习题256
第12章 图书馆管理系统的设计与开发257
12.1 概述257
12.1.1 开发的目的与意义257
12.1.2 图书馆管理系统功能设计257
12.2 数据库设计258
12.2.1 实体抽象及属性259
12.2.2 book表259
12.2.3 reader表259
12.2.4 LendBook表260
12.2.5 SysParameter表260
12.2.6 user表261
12.3 系统实现261
12.3.1 util包261
12.3.2 db包263
12.3.3 entity包266
12.3.4 img包269
12.3.5 ui包269
12.4 将系统打包为jar文件301
参考文献303